A Short History of the Book of Common Prayer

William Reed Huntington

The opening paper of this collection was originally read as a lecture before a liturgical class, and is now published for the first time. The others have appeared in print from time to time during the movement for revision. If they have any permanent value, it is because of their showing, so far as the writer's part in the
matter is concerned, what things were attempted and what things failed of accomplishment.
